Ordinals
beta
Sat 732416004638456
decimal
146483.1004638456
degree
0°146483′1331″1004638456‴
percentile
34.8769526401959%
name
iqvvxuwuybh
cycle
0
epoch
0
period
72
block
146483
offset
1004638456
timestamp
2011-09-22 19:19:18 UTC
rarity
common
prev
next